Perché utilizzare un CMS per le tue Progressive Web App (PWA): Vantaggi e Benefici per un App di Successo

Scritto il 24/05/2023
da Roberto Di Girolamo


Le Progressive Web App (PWA) stanno guadagnando popolarità nello sviluppo web grazie alla loro esperienza utente avanzata e flessibilità. Utilizzare un Content Management System (CMS) per le tue Progressive Web App offre vantaggi significativi per il successo del tuo progetto. Scopri perché un CMS è una scelta strategica per le tue Progressive Web App.

Gestione semplificata dei contenuti

Un CMS ti permette di gestire facilmente e in modo intuitivo i contenuti della tua PWA. Attraverso un'interfaccia user-friendly, potrai aggiungere, modificare o eliminare pagine, pubblicare nuovi contenuti e aggiornare informazioni cruciali, tutto ciò senza la necessità di dover manipolare direttamente il codice sorgente. Grazie a questo approccio, il processo di gestione dei contenuti risulterà molto più rapido ed efficiente, consentendoti di concentrarti sulla creazione di contenuti di qualità.

Ampia scelta di funzionalità

I CMS mettono a tua disposizione un'ampia gamma di plugin, moduli e temi che puoi utilizzare per arricchire le funzionalità della tua PWA. Sfruttando tali strumenti predefiniti, sarai in grado di aggiungere facilmente funzionalità come l'integrazione dei social media, i commenti degli utenti, il supporto multilingue e tanto altro, senza necessità di scrivere codice personalizzato. Questa flessibilità ti permetterà di personalizzare la tua PWA in base alle tue specifiche esigenze, offrendo un'esperienza utente ricca di funzionalità.

Aggiornamenti e manutenzione semplificati

Un CMS semplifica notevolmente la gestione degli aggiornamenti e della manutenzione della tua PWA. Molti CMS offrono funzionalità di aggiornamento automatico, consentendoti di installare agevolmente le nuove versioni del software senza dover intervenire manualmente. Questa caratteristica risulta particolarmente preziosa per mantenere la tua PWA al passo con le ultime novità e per garantirne la sicurezza. Inoltre, i CMS spesso includono strumenti di backup dei dati e gestione delle versioni, che ti permettono di ripristinare facilmente una versione precedente del tuo sito in caso di necessità.

Collaborazione e flusso di lavoro migliorati

I CMS offrono spesso funzionalità di collaborazione che consentono a più persone di lavorare contemporaneamente sullo stesso progetto. Potrai assegnare ruoli e autorizzazioni specifiche agli utenti, permettendo loro di accedere e modificare solamente i contenuti designati. Inoltre, un CMS può offrire funzionalità di revisione e approvazione dei contenuti, semplificando il flusso di lavoro e garantendo la pubblicazione di contenuti di alta qualità. Questo è particolarmente vantaggioso per le squadre di sviluppo e i team editoriali che collaborano per creare e gestire una PWA complessa.

Ottimizzazione per i motori di ricerca (SEO)

I CMS sono progettati tenendo in considerazione le migliori pratiche di ottimizzazione per i motori di ricerca. Questo significa che avrai a disposizione strumenti e funzionalità per ottimizzare i tuoi contenuti e migliorare la visibilità della tua PWA nelle pagine dei risultati di ricerca. Potrai personalizzare i titoli delle pagine, le meta descrizioni e gli URL, ottimizzando i tuoi contenuti per le parole chiave rilevanti. Inoltre, i CMS integrano spesso strumenti di analisi che ti consentono di monitorare le prestazioni del tuo sito, ottenere dati sul traffico e identificare aree di miglioramento per l'ottimizzazione SEO.

Gestione multi-sito

Se hai la necessità di gestire più PWA o siti web, un CMS può semplificarti notevolmente il lavoro. Grazie a un CMS, potrai gestire tutti i tuoi siti da un'unica interfaccia, condividendo facilmente contenuti, temi e risorse tra di loro. Questo ridurrà il carico di lavoro e la complessità legati alla gestione di più progetti, consentendoti di risparmiare tempo e risorse preziose.

Supporto e aggiornamenti regolari

Utilizzando un CMS avrai accesso a forum di discussione, risorse online e documentazione, che ti aiuteranno a risolvere eventuali problemi o difficoltà che potresti incontrare durante lo sviluppo e la gestione delle tue PWA. Inoltre, i CMS sono soggetti a regolari aggiornamenti che includono miglioramenti delle prestazioni, nuove funzionalità e correzioni di bug. Questo garantisce che la tua PWA possa beneficiare delle ultime innovazioni e miglioramenti tecnologici.

Conclusione

l'utilizzo di un CMS per la creazione e la gestione delle tue Progressive Web App offre numerosi vantaggi, tra cui una gestione semplificata dei contenuti, un'ampia scelta di funzionalità, aggiornamenti e manutenzione semplificati, una collaborazione migliorata, l'ottimizzazione per i motori di ricerca, la gestione multi-sito e il supporto comunitario. Considera l'impiego di un CMS per semplificare il processo di sviluppo e massimizzare il potenziale delle tue Progressive Web App.